Do Pigeons Lay Eggs?

Sure, pigeons do lay eggs. Pigeons are intriguing creatures, and Lots of people are curious about their nesting practices. Pigeons commonly lay two eggs at any given time, and each dad and mom choose turns incubating them. The eggs usually hatch following about 18 times.

Pigeon eggs are white and relatively compact, 3 centimeters extensive. The feminine lays the eggs in a very nest ordinarily product of sticks and twigs. Both mothers and fathers assistance to incubate the eggs by maintaining them heat with their system heat.

Right after eighteen days, the chicks hatch and are straight away ready to begin going for walks and in search of foodstuff by themselves. Pigeons are monogamous. Pigeons ordinarily elevate three broods per year, but sometimes, they'll have four broods if circumstances are favorable. Could you convey to if a Pigeon Egg is Fertile?

You are able to notify if a pigeon egg is fertile by looking at it. To test if an infertile bird egg is fertile, hold it as much as a strong mild or candle and analyze the development of its interior. The egg is probably infertile if The within appears to be relatively crystal clear and it has no seen blood streaks, rings, or vessels.
